Why This Matters

Many payment businesses assume sponsor-bank readiness is primarily a documentation exercise. In reality, banks evaluate something much broader. They assess governance structures, management capability, operational maturity, control ownership, risk management practices and the overall ability of the business to operate responsibly at scale. Organisations often discover this reality after sponsor-bank engagement has already become difficult.

Patterns Observed

Warning Signs

Governance structures appear informal or underdeveloped

Documentation exists but does not reflect operational reality

Leadership struggles to explain risk ownership clearly

Operational processes cannot be demonstrated under scrutiny

Bank confidence fails to develop despite multiple meetings

Relationship progress stalls due to readiness gaps
